7.5.5. Select PIDs
The PID menu screen is a feature that allows the user to select PIDs on the ProView 2900 ASI
and IP output ports. The following describes PIDs selection in filtering mode through the front
panel and the web-interface.
7.5.5.1. Select PIDs Using the Front Panel Interface
PID menu is located at Configuration

PID menu includes the following parameters:
Select from Service - This table menu lists all available PIDs on the received transport-
stream. It allows selection of specific PIDs from a service to be filtered. The select from
service table menu consist of the following parameters:
NAME – The service name
ID – The service identification symbol [Hex]
TYPE Service type options: TV, Radio, TLTX, NVOD, MOSAIC, PAL, SECAM, MAC, FM,
NTSC, and Data.
MODE – Indicates if the service is encrypted (CAS) or free to air (FTA).
For example:
When selecting a Service listed at the Select from Service table menu, a list of all
available PIDs of the selected services is displayed, and the user can select specific
PIDs.

The selected service's ID is displayed at the title. The first two parameters of every
service list are:
SELECT ALL – Select all PIDs of the current service.
REMOVE ALL – Remove all PID's of the current service.
The rest of the list includes available PIDs next to the PID' type.
ADD - This parameter allows the user to manually add PIDs by using the keypad and enter the
PID symbol [Hex]. The available values range is 0000 to 1FFF [Hex].
Remove - This parameter allows the user to manually remove PIDs from being filtered by using
the keypad and enter the PID symbol [Hex]. The available values range is 0000 to 1FFF [Hex].
Selected List - This screen displays all selected PIDs, For example: 010A.
Clear All - This parameter allows clearing all selected PIDs-to-filter list. The available options
are: OFF (clear list is disabled) or ON (clear list is active).
